Homeland Security, Law Enforcement & Firefighting is the #13 most popular major in Louisiana with 1,112 degrees and certificates awarded in 2020-2021.

Our analysis looked at 12 schools in Louisiana to see which online programs were the most popular for students. To create this ranking we looked at how many students graduated from schools with online programs.
